Independent Living and other Senior Communities in Los Angeles County

Recent studies by the County of Los Angeles Community and Senior Services and the City of Los Angeles Department of Aging have projected that the number of L.A. County residents over age 60 will double over the next 20 years, going from a current estimate of 1.5 million to almost 3 million.

Many seniors and their families will be making difficult decisions related to housing and health care, and there is a growing demand for affordable senior housing information services. Although there are several important programs that provide low rents or rent assistance, the demand for senior housing is high, and vacant units fill quickly. Each federal, state or local housing or rent subsidy program has regulations and eligibility rules which must be met.
